#ffd534 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ffd534 is composed of 100% red, 83.5%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.5%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 47.6 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60.2%. #ffd534 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#ffab00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#ffd534 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ffd534 has RGB values of R:255, G:213,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.8, K:0. Its decimal value is 16766260.

Shades and Tints of #ffd534

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ffd534

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19e92 is the less saturated color, while #ffd534 is the most saturated one.
